Description
The Advanced Arduino for Embedded Systems course is tailored for learners who want to deepen their knowledge of microcontroller programming and hardware integration. This course moves beyond basic Arduino projects and focuses on real-world embedded system design using sensors, actuators, and communication modules.
You will explore advanced topics such as serial communication protocols, real-time data processing, and IoT (Internet of Things) integration. Learners will also gain experience in creating responsive embedded systems for automation, robotics, and smart technology. Through hands-on projects, you will develop the ability to write efficient code, interface hardware components, and optimise system performance for professional-grade applications.
By the end of this course, you will have the skills to design and deploy embedded systems that meet modern engineering and industrial standards.
